If you’re a gamer or even just a regular PC user, you’ve probably run into lag spikes, stuttering, or FPS drops on your Windows machine. This can happen even if you have powerful hardware. Games may freeze momentarily, applications may delay in responding, and overall system smoothness feels compromised.
One often-overlooked cause is something called the standby memory list—a memory management feature in Windows. Luckily, there’s a simple yet powerful free tool to fix it: Intelligent Standby List Cleaner (ISLC), developed by Wagnardsoft.
In this article, I’ll explain what ISLC is, why it helps, and how you can set it up step by step on Windows 10 and Windows 11 to reduce stuttering and improve performance.

1. What Is Intelligent Standby List Cleaner (ISLC)?
ISLC is a lightweight Windows utility developed by Wagnardsoft. Its primary purpose is to monitor and clean up the standby memory list, which can otherwise cause latency and stuttering during heavy workloads such as gaming.
The standby list is essentially cached memory. Windows keeps it to speed up future tasks, but in some cases, especially in games, it causes unnecessary input lag and performance dips. ISLC automatically clears this memory when thresholds are reached, keeping your system responsive.
2. Why Do FPS Drops and Stuttering Happen on Windows?
To understand why ISLC helps, we need to explore why FPS drops occur:
- Standby Memory Buildup: Windows caches files and data in RAM even when they’re not immediately needed. This can hog resources during demanding tasks like gaming.
- Inefficient Garbage Collection: Windows doesn’t always clear standby memory quickly enough, leading to low free RAM even on systems with large amounts of memory.
- High Latency in Timer Resolution: Windows uses a system timer to manage processes. A high timer resolution (e.g., 1 ms) may not be optimal for gaming, causing micro-stutters.
- Background Processes: Other apps can also consume RAM and CPU cycles, compounding the issue.
ISLC addresses the first two problems directly and offers tweaks for timer resolution to handle the third.
3. How to Download and Install ISLC
Before configuring ISLC, you need to download it safely.
- Visit the official Wagnardsoft forum page: Download ISLC here.
- Scroll to find the latest release.
- Click Download ISLC and save the file.
- Navigate to your Downloads folder.
- Right-click the archive → select Run as Administrator.
- Extract the files to a preferred location.
Inside the folder, you’ll find the file:Intelligent standby list cleaner.exe
That’s the main application you’ll be using.
4. Step-by-Step Setup Guide for ISLC
Now that ISLC is installed, let’s configure it correctly.
- Run ISLC as Administrator
- Right-click on
Intelligent standby list cleaner.exe→ choose Run as admin. - The ISLC dashboard will appear.
- Right-click on
- Check System Memory
- ISLC automatically displays your total installed memory (RAM).
- Example: If you have 16 GB of RAM, it will show around 16,384 MB.
- Configure Free Memory Threshold
- Leave “List size is at least” at the default (1024 MB).
- Change “Free memory is lower than” to half of your total RAM.
- Example: If you have 16 GB, set this to 8192 MB.
We’ll explain how to calculate this properly in the next section.
5. How to Calculate the Correct Free Memory Value
This step is crucial. Setting the right threshold ensures ISLC works efficiently.
- Find Your Total Physical Memory
- Right-click the Taskbar → select Task Manager.
- Go to the Performance tab.
- On the left, click Memory.
- Click the three-dot menu → select Resource Monitor.
- At the bottom under Installed, note your total memory (in MB).
- Divide by 2
- Use a calculator.
- For 16 GB RAM → 16,384 ÷ 2 = 8192 MB.
- Enter This Value in ISLC
- Replace the default 1024 MB under Free memory is lower than with this calculated value.
6. Optimizing Timer Resolution Settings
ISLC also lets you optimize timer resolution, which can significantly improve system responsiveness.
- Current Timer Resolution: Typically 1.0 ms by default.
- Wanted Timer Resolution: Change this to 0.5 ms for smoother performance.
Then:
- Check Enable custom timer resolution.
- Optionally, check Use global timer resolution request (mainly for Windows 11). Test if it benefits your system—results vary by configuration.
7. Configuring Auto-Start and Monitoring Features
ISLC can run silently in the background. To make sure it always keeps your memory optimized:
- Enable Start ISLC minimized and auto start monitoring.
- Enable Launch ISLC on user logon.
This way, ISLC will launch automatically every time you start your PC, and you won’t need to configure it again.
8. Testing the Difference: Before vs After ISLC
After you set everything up:
- Click Purge Standby List once manually to clear memory.
- Click Start to enable automatic monitoring.
Now test your PC:
- Launch your favorite game and monitor FPS.
- You should notice fewer stutters, smoother frame pacing, and better responsiveness.
- On high-RAM systems, FPS may not skyrocket, but latency and stutter reduction are usually very noticeable.
9. Extra Tips for Gamers and Power Users
- Update Graphics Drivers: Ensure NVIDIA/AMD/Intel GPU drivers are up to date.
- Disable Background Apps: Use Task Manager to stop unnecessary programs.
- Enable Game Mode: Windows has a built-in Game Mode under Settings → Gaming.
- Check Storage Health: Sometimes stuttering is caused by a failing hard drive or an overloaded SSD.
- Keep Windows Updated: Bug fixes often improve memory handling.
Using ISLC along with these optimizations ensures the best performance.
10. Frequently Asked Questions
Q1. Is ISLC safe to use?
Yes. ISLC doesn’t alter system files; it only manages standby memory and timer resolution.
Q2. Do I need ISLC if I have 32 GB or more RAM?
Even high-memory systems can benefit, especially in games that leak memory or when multiple applications run in the background.
Q3. Can ISLC cause instability?
Not usually, but incorrect settings (e.g., setting free memory thresholds too low) may reduce performance. Stick to the recommended “half of total RAM” value.
Q4. Does ISLC improve FPS in all games?
Not always. It mainly reduces stuttering and latency, which indirectly improves smoothness. FPS gains vary by game and system.
Q5. Should I keep ISLC running all the time?
Yes. Enable auto-start so it works in the background without manual intervention.
11. Final Thoughts
Stuttering, FPS drops, and input delays can ruin your gaming experience on Windows 10 or 11—even on high-end PCs. The culprit is often standby memory mismanagement.
Intelligent Standby List Cleaner (ISLC) offers a simple yet effective solution. By monitoring RAM usage and clearing the standby list when necessary, it ensures your system always has enough free memory. Add in timer resolution tweaks, and you get smoother gaming, fewer lags, and more consistent performance.
If you’re serious about gaming—or just want a smoother Windows experience—setting up ISLC is highly recommended.
Disclaimer
This article is for informational purposes only. ISLC is a third-party tool. While it is widely used and considered safe, use it at your own discretion. Always download from the official source and avoid modifying advanced settings you don’t understand.
Tags
Windows 10, Windows 11, ISLC, Intelligent Standby List Cleaner, gaming performance, FPS boost, stutter fix, Wagnardsoft
Hashtags
#Windows11 #Windows10 #GamingTips #FPSBoost #StutterFix #ISLC #PCPerformance